What does Texas HB103 do?

HB103 mandates the immediate creation of a centralized state database for all local debt, tax, and bond-related project information, effective June 20, 2025. Taxing units (Cities, Counties, ISDs, Special Districts) and their financial vendors face two critical reporting deadlines: an annual filing beginning August 7, 2025, and a mandatory 10-year historical data submission due by January 1, 2026. Implementation Timeline Effective Date: June 20, 2025 (Immediate effect).

Who authored HB103?

HB103 was authored by Texas Representative Ellen Troxclair during the Regular Session.

Q

When was HB103 signed into law?

HB103 was signed into law by Governor Greg Abbott on June 20, 2025.

Q

Which agencies enforce HB103?

HB103 is enforced by Comptroller of Public Accounts and Office of the Attorney General (OAG).
